The fixtures and fittings convey subtle luxury and include brushed oak parquet flooring, underfloor heating and ceiling cooling as well as a KNX system. Great attention was also paid to the bathroom design. Fine marble-look stone and fittings from the Dornbracht "Vaia" design collection underline the stylish ambience.
Heating is provided by a water-to-water heat pump and a supplementary gas boiler to cover peak loads. The individual underground parking spaces are pre-equipped for e-mobility; a heated access ramp provides extra comfort.
